The new isometric role-playing game of the Russian team Owlcat Games shows excellent results during the crowdfunding campaign. Since its launch on February 4, the project has attracted a million dollars.

The goal of the campaign is to collect $ 300 thousand — the game completed on the first day. By the way, the novelty has collected more on Kickstarter than Pathfinder: Kingmaker, the studio’s previous game. The fees of the latter three years ago amounted to $ 909 thousand. Before her, no Russian project had “raised” comparable amounts on Kickstarter.

As for Wrath of the Righteous, he not only sets a new record, but can seriously raise the bar in general. The project still has 27 days left until the end of the campaign. Now the game collects more slowly than in the first days, but it seems quite real that it will reach the $2-2.5 million mark. This amount is comparable to those who, with the help of crowdfunding, recruited other isometric role-playing games:

  • Project Eternity — $3.9 million;
  • Pillars of Eternity II: Deadfire — $4.4 million;
  • Torment: Tides of Numenera — $4.1 million;
  • Wasteland 2 — $2.9 million;
  • Wasteland 3 — $3.1 million

As we wrote earlier, the success of the Wrath of the Righteous campaign may be due to a number of factors. This is both a successful previous experience of mastering funds (as a result of the last campaign, the developers released a high—quality game, which they continue to support a year after the release), and the big name of the license (Pathfinder is a popular Western board game).

Such indicators, as well as the recent success of Disco Elysium, indicate that isometric role-playing games are still in demand, remain an actual and in-demand niche.

The release of Pathfinder: Wrath of the Righteous is tentatively scheduled for June 2021.
